Written question asked by Keith Vaz (Labour) on Thursday, 11 April 2019, in the House of Commons. It was due for an answer on Tuesday, 23 April 2019. It was answered by Lord Lancaster of Kimbolton (Conservative) on Tuesday, 23 April 2019 on behalf of the Ministry of Defence.


Gulf States: Military Aid

Question

To ask the Secretary of State for Defence, how many (a) Saudi Arabian and (b) UAE nationals have trained at the (i) Royal Military Academy Sandhurst and (ii) Britannia Royal Naval College in Dartmouth since 2015.

Answer

The information requested for the period 1 January 2015 to 15 April 2019 is as follows:

Royal Military Academy Sandhurst

Number of Personnel

Country

Army Initial Officer Training

Other Lower Tier Courses

Saudi Arabia

3

5

UAE

51

0

Britannia Royal Naval College

Number of Personnel

Country

Royal Navy Initial Officer Training

Other Lower Tier Courses

Saudi Arabia

52

0

UAE

14

37
